tungsten alloy rods can be made into various shapes such as cylinders, balls, squares, and sheets depending on the environment in which they are used, of which tungsten alloy cylinders are tungsten alloy products with a cylindrical appearance.
Tungsten cylinders are a type of tungsten alloy product that has the advantages of high density, high hardness, tensile strength, elongation, and impact resistance toughness.
Introduction: A tungsten alloy cylinder is a kind of tungsten alloy product, which has the advantages of high density, high hardness, tensile strength, elongation, impact toughness, and so on. It is mainly used in military weapon parts and in the counterweight of vehicles.
Composition: Tungsten alloys are usually refractory metals, generally consisting of W-Ni-Fe (tungsten-nickel-iron) or W-Ni-Cu (tungsten-nickel-copper), or W-Ni-Cu-Fe (tungsten-nickel-copper-iron), with some tungsten alloys having Co (cobalt), Mo (molybdenum), Cr (chromium) added. They can be made in various shapes, such as rods, cubes, blocks, bricks, and rings.
Uses: Tungsten alloy cylinders can be used as parts for military defense, extrusion molds, and for the production of heavy objects such as yacht counterweights, vehicle counterweights, aircraft counterweights, helicopter counterweights, boat counterweights, water tank counterweights, etc.
Type | Density g/cm³ | Tensile Strength | Elongation | Hardness(HRA) |
85W-10.5Ni-4.5Fe | 15.8-16.0 | 700-1000 | 20-33 | 20-30 |
90W-7Ni-3Fe | 16.9-17.1 | 700-1000 | 20-33 | 24-32 |
90W-6Ni-4Fe | 16.7-17.0 | 700-1000 | 20-33 | 24-32 |
91W-6Ni-3Fe | 17.1-17.3 | 700-1000 | 15-28 | 25-30 |
92W-5Ni-3Fe | 17.3-17.5 | 700-1000 | 18-28 | 25-30 |
92.5W-5Ni-2.5Fe | 17.4-17.6 | 700-1000 | 25-30 | 25-30 |
93W-4Ni-3Fe | 17.5-17.6 | 700-1000 | 15-25 | 26-30 |
93W-4.9Ni-2.1Fe | 17.5-17.6 | 700-1000 | 15-25 | 26-30 |
93W-5Ni-2Fe | 17.5-17.6 | 700-1000 | 15-25 | 26-30 |
93W-5Ni-2Fe | 17.9-18.1 | 700-900 | 8-15 | 25-35 |
95W-3.5Ni-1.5Fe | 17.9-18.1 | 700-900 | 8-15 | 25-35 |
96W-3Ni-1Fe | 18.2-18.3 | 600-800 | 6-10 | 30-35 |
97W-2Ni-1Fe | 18.4-18.5 | 600-800 | 8-14 | 30-35 |
98W-1Ni-1Fe | 18.4-18.56 | 500-800 | 5-10 | 30-35 |
98W-1Ni-1Fe | >17.0-17.2 | 600-800 | 4-8 | 25-35 |
98W-1Ni-1Fe | 17.5-17.6 | 500-600 | 3-5 | 25-35 |
Grade information about WNiFe Alloy Heavy Tungsten Cube
AMS-T-21014 | Class 1 | Class 1 | Class 2 | Class 2 | Class 3 | Class 3 | Class 3 |
Material | 90W7Ni3Fe | 91W6Ni3Fe | 92W5Ni3Fe | 93W4Ni3Fe | 95W3Ni2Fe | 96W3Ni1Fe | 97W2Ni1Fe |
Density(g/cm³) | 17.25±0.15 | 17.25±0.15 | 17.50±0.15 | 17.60±0.15 | 18.10±0.15 | 18.30±0.15 | 18.50±0.15 |
Heat | Sintering | Sintering | Sintering | Sintering | Sintering | Sintering | Sintering |
Tensile Strength | 900-1000 | 900-1000 | 900-1000 | 900-1000 | 920-1100 | 920-1100 | 920-1100 |
Elongation | 18-29 | 17-27 | 16-26 | 16-24 | 10-22 | 8-22 | 6-13 |
Hardness(HRA) | 24-28 | 25-29 | 25-29 | 26-30 | 27-32 | 28-34 | 28-36 |
